I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VBA Discussion :

Création d'un fichier de données multi-utilisateurs qui puisse être accessible depuis VBA


Sujet :

VBA

  1. #1
    Membre à l'essai
    Homme Profil pro
    Autre
    Inscrit en
    Mars 2014
    Messages
    14
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Activité : Autre

    Informations forums :
    Inscription : Mars 2014
    Messages : 14
    Points : 15
    Points
    15
    Par défaut Création d'un fichier de données multi-utilisateurs qui puisse être accessible depuis VBA
    Bonjour à tous,

    Je viens récemment de créer une application VBA Excel (Version 2007) qui permet de regrouper et gérer des commandes, et j’ai besoin de rajouter une fonctionnalité à cette dernière…

    Actuellement, mon application réalise les tâches suivantes :

    - A partir de trois fichiers Excel sources, on génère et remplit une grande variable tableau nommée «TabRecap() » (en fonction de certains critères => Ex : Date d’ajout inférieur à trois mois )
    - On parcourt ensuite chacune des lignes de ce tableau pour effectuer des calculs
    - Et enfin, on remplit notre fichier Excel à partir du tableau TabRecap()

    Chaque ligne de données représente une commande avec toutes ses caractéristiques (Prix, Poids, Délais, etc…)



    Pour cette nouvelle fonctionnalité, je dois permettre de rajouter sur chaque ligne le nom du titulaire qui gère la commande…

    Il n’existe actuellement aucun fichier qui spécifie le nom de titulaire par commande, il me faut donc créer un fichier qui permettra :

    • D’être alimenté et mise à jours par mon Tableau TabRecap() (donc depuis VBA) => c'est-à-dire ajouter les nouvelles commandes qui ne figure pas dans le fichier
    • D’être modifié et renseigné par les titulaire eux même => ils renseigneront leur noms en face des commandes qui leurs sont attribuées
    • D’être modifié par plusieurs utilisateurs en même temps (le fichier sera mis en réseau)
    • De récupéré les noms de titulaire par commande pour les ajouter à TabRecap

    Dans un premier temps, je me suis renseigné sur le « classeur partagé » d’Excel car il permet à plusieurs personnes d’utiliser et de modifier un fichier simultanément. Cependant il semblerait que les macros que je souhaite intégrer au fichier ne puissent fonctionner lors de la mise en partage du fichier…

    On m’a ensuite conseillé d’utiliser une base de données Access (reliée à mon application) pour quelle soit accessible pour tout le monde.

    Ne sachant pas vers quelle solution me tourner, je fais appel à votre aide et à votre expérience.
    D’après vous, quel serait le moyen le plus simple de réaliser cette fonctionnalité ?

    Dans l’espoir de trouver de bons conseils, de bonnes pistes…
    Merci d’avance.
    Yetman333

  2. #2
    Expert éminent sénior
    Avatar de Marc-L
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Avril 2013
    Messages
    9 468
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Hauts de Seine (Île de France)

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Avril 2013
    Messages : 9 468
    Points : 18 677
    Points
    18 677
    Par défaut


    Bonjour, bonjour !

    Bases de données = Access … Sans compter l'utilisation multi-utilisateurs !

    Voilà, voilà !


    ______________________________________________________________________________________________________
    Je suis Paris, Charlie, …
    C'est parce que la vitesse de la lumière est plus rapide que celle du son que tant de gens paressent brillants avant d'avoir l'air con ! (Thomas Boishardy)

  3. #3
    Membre à l'essai
    Homme Profil pro
    Autre
    Inscrit en
    Mars 2014
    Messages
    14
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Activité : Autre

    Informations forums :
    Inscription : Mars 2014
    Messages : 14
    Points : 15
    Points
    15
    Par défaut
    Okai Dac !
    Merci Marc-L

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[XL-2010] Erreur VBA à l'ouverture fichier en mode multi-utilisateur
    Par Milyshyn76 dans le forum Macros et VBA Excel
    Réponses: 0
    Dernier message: 28/05/2014, 09h32
  2. Réponses: 13
    Dernier message: 20/03/2014, 11h07
  3. Base de donnée multi-utilisateurs (frontale-dorsale)
    Par Isabelle27 dans le forum Access
    Réponses: 2
    Dernier message: 16/09/2008, 16h31
  4. Une base de données multi-utilisateurs ?
    Par kakashi08 dans le forum Débuter
    Réponses: 10
    Dernier message: 24/05/2008, 22h03
  5. Application delphi avec base de données multi-utilisateur
    Par richard038 dans le forum Bases de données
    Réponses: 2
    Dernier message: 04/11/2005, 09h11

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o